Naval Group Taps Dutch Expertise for Royal Netherlands Navy’s Orka Submarine Production

France’s Naval Group has expanded its Dutch industry partnerships for the Royal Netherlands Navy’s future Orka – class submarines, securing fresh contracts with Nevesbu and Van Halteren Technologies at a defense and security convention in Rotterdam.

Both companies join Team Orka, a growing network of Dutch suppliers working under Naval Group’s lead as part of the 2024 Replacement Netherlands Submarine Capability to replace the NATO military’s Walrus – class undersea fleet, in service since the 1990s.

The partnerships also support the Industrial Cooperation Agreement between Naval Group and Amsterdam’s economic affairs agency, aimed at strengthening local expertise, long – term maintenance autonomy, and Dutch – French maritime cooperation.

Stealth, Systems Integration
Based on the agreements, Nevesbu will design several complex subsystems for the new boats, reinforcing the company’s long-running role in submarine development for the nation over the past nine decades.

The company will focus on key challenges such as noise reduction and ultra-precise system integration, essential for a vessel that must remain difficult to detect while operating within extremely confined internal spaces.

“Nevesbu’s contribution to this programme highlights our strength as a knowledge partner in submarine design,” Nevesbu Managing Director Bart van Rijssen stated.

“We look forward to working with Naval Group and the other partners to realize a new class of advanced submarines for the Netherlands.”

Hardware Support
Meanwhile, Van Halteren will provide critical hardware, including central hydraulic power units, refrigeration and freezing systems, anchor winches, and capstans.

Designed and produced in-house, these systems will be assembled under strict standards for shock resistance, reliability, and compact, lightweight construction.

“The Royal Netherlands Navy is an important customer for us, and we are proud that, in cooperation with Naval Group, we can contribute to this new class of Dutch submarines,” Van Halteren CEO Izaak Veerman said.
